The Red Wings may have failed to show up, but the team down on the farm had a big night.
Grand Rapids traveled to Rockford for a division game against the IceHogs. Instead of a game, though, they got full fledged 11-6 blow out win and bench clearing brawl.
In the 2nd period after a Landon Ferraro goal, Riley Sheahan dropped the gloves at center ice after one of the IceHogs proclaimed his hatred for teletubbies. What ensued was a fight that included goalie Petr Mrazek and the ejection of 13 players.
